The Science Behind Low Watt Usage
Traditional air conditioners often run at full capacity regardless of need, leading to energy waste. In contrast, the Panasonic Econavi Nanoe G Series uses a variable-speed inverter compressor that adjusts its output based on real-time demand. When the room reaches the desired temperature, instead of cycling on and off (which consumes more power), it maintains a steady, low-level operation. This not only saves energy but also prevents temperature fluctuations and wear on internal components.

How Nanoe G Works
Nanoe G generates tiny, charged water particles called hydroxyl radicals. These microscopic agents attach themselves to pollutants such as bacteria, mold spores, allergens, and even volatile organic compounds (VOCs) from furniture or cleaning products. Once attached, they break down these harmful substances into harmless water molecules, effectively neutralizing them right in the air you breathe.
This process happens passively—no filters to replace, no UV lamps to maintain. It runs quietly in the background, ensuring your indoor environment stays healthier, especially for those with allergies or respiratory sensitivities.

Advanced Noise Reduction Technology
Inside the unit, Panasonic uses aerodynamic fan blades and vibration-dampening mounts to minimize mechanical noise. The compressor itself operates smoothly due to inverter control, avoiding the jarring start-stop cycles typical of older models.
